Ep52—It's the Story of a Brady Marriage
As the title of today's program states, this is the tale of the Brady Bunch sisters, the hybrid of a reunion movie and a last-minute, executive-driven television pilot called The Brady Girls Get Married. Much time has passed for the Brady clan since the show's final episode, enough of it in fact for Carol and Mike Brady to see their youngest daughter Cindy off to college. But, their relaxation as empty nesters is short lived for the elder Brady girls, Jan and Marsha, have found romance; Jan over the course of a long courtship and Marsha in just seven days. Jan's husband-to-be is about as boojie as they come while Marsha's fiancé is a fast-talking stalker who sells toys, which instantly takes away the taboo; yet, both siblings get on board with the idea of tying the knot in the same ceremony. This leads to an assumption on the girls' part as to what their ideal wedding should be: the status quo or 1960's-inspired rebellion? With that and Peter Brady flying Air Force maneuvers on the day of the wedding, can the plot work out a satisfying series end of tying the knot a second time? The Brady's inherent unluck when it comes to weddings point to hijinks and nods to the original series.
